  • Problems sending scanned documents

    I have no idea if this is the correct are to post, but hear goes.  I have scanned some documents and saved them to a folder.  But when I send them as an attachment the recipient cannot open them.  They are showing as pdf documents when I open them on my computer, unti I send them and then they turn into a zip folder can anybody help me please, as I have to send lots of scanned documents at the moment.

    Try compressing the folder, and sending the compressed file as an attachment to the email.
    To compress: select the folder , then in Finder. File / Compress ...
    You will end up with another file with the same name.zip
    The reciepient only has to double click on the attachment for it to "uncompress".
    (You can trash the zip file at any time - the original remains intact.)

  • Problems with scanning documents

    I have a Photosmart 5520 and am using a Mac.  Initially I scan the document and touch to preview.  The doucment looks fine in this view.  However, when I scan the document to my computer I get only parts of the document.  The file comes across as three separate items.  I am not sure why this is happening.  Do I have a setting wrong on the scanner?  The document I am trying to scan has signatures on the page.  The scanner is only picking up the signatures.
    I tried to scan another document and the only thing that came across where the lines spearating the different blocks within the document.
    Please help!  Thanks!

    Try scanning FROM your Mac. Use Image Capture app in your Applications folder.
    Click once on the scanner on the left side, then click on Show Details along the bottom. Along the right side you will see LOTS of options for scanning and saving.
